
- •Управление данными
- •1.Автоматизированные информационные системы.
- •2.Классификация, состав и структура аис.
- •3.Информационное обеспечение аис, перспективы развития бд.
- •4.Понятие базы данных, организация.
- •Проблемы определения
- •История
- •Виды баз данных
- •Классификация по модели данных
- •Классификация по среде постоянного хранения
- •Классификация по содержимому
- •Классификация по степени распределённости
- •Другие виды бд
- •Сверхбольшие базы данных
- •5.Проектирование баз данных.
- •Основные задачи проектирования баз данных
- •Основные этапы проектирования баз данных Концептуальное (инфологическое) проектирование
- •Логическое (даталогическое) проектирование[править | править исходный текст]
- •Физическое проектирование[править | править исходный текст]
- •Нормализация[править | править исходный текст]
- •Модели «сущность-связь»[править | править исходный текст]
- •Семантические модели[править | править исходный текст]
- •6.Архитектура субд и ее основные функции.
- •Система управления базами данных
- •Содержание
- •Основные функции субд[править | править исходный текст]
- •7.Понятие и компоненты банка данных.
- •8.Предметная область и моделирование аис.
- •Предметная область и моделирование аис
- •9.Модели данных.
- •10.Язык sql – функции запросов и основные возможности.
- •Введение[править | править исходный текст]
- •Описание[править | править исходный текст]
- •Операторы[править | править исходный текст]
- •Преимущества и недостатки[править | править исходный текст] Преимущества[править | править исходный текст]
- •Недостатки[править | править исходный текст]
- •Расширения[править | править исходный текст] Процедурные расширения[править | править исходный текст]
- •11. Обработка транзакций в sql
- •Проектирование информационных систем
- •1.Понятие об архитектуре ис. Виды, области применения. Одноранговые, централизованные, распределенные, терминальные системы. Архитектура клиент-сервер, терминальные системы, трехзвенные системы.
- •2.Системы. Основные определения и закономерности систем. Классификация систем по уровню сложности. Системный подход к построению ис.
- •Закономерности систем
- •Системы классифицируются следующим образом:
- •Системный подход
- •1. Классификация ис по признаку структурированности задач:
- •3. По выполняемым функциям и решаемым задачам:
- •4. По масштабу и интеграции компонент:
- •5. По характеру обработки информации на различных уровнях управления предприятием:
- •3.Пользовательский интерфейс и его эргономика. Интерфейс ис как сценарий поведения пользователя. Роль графического дизайна в ис.
- •4.Принципы проектирования сложных объектов. Нисходящее и восходящее проектирование.
- •Нисходящее и восходящее проектирование
- •5.Жизненный цикл информационных систем: каскадная и спиральная модели.
- •6.Методологии проектирования по. Case-технологии, их содержание и классификации
- •7.Case-средства: функции, назначение, классификация.
- •Network-attached storage (nas)[править]
- •Storage area network (san)[править]
- •Отличия и конвергенция san и nas[править]
- •Content-addressable storage (cas)[править]
- •Нормальные формы[править | править исходный текст]
- •Первая нормальная форма (1nf)[править | править исходный текст]
- •9.Этапы проектирования бд. Цель и виды работ на этапах концептуального, логического и физического проектирования.
- •I этап. Постановка задачи.
- •II этап. Анализ объекта.
- •III этап. Синтез модели.
- •IV этап. Выбор способов представления информации и программного инструментария.
- •V этап. Синтез компьютерной модели объекта.
- •VI этап. Работа с созданной базой данных.
- •Инфологическое моделирование
- •Концептуальное проектирование
- •10.Проектирование методом «сущность-связь». Нормализация отношений.
- •11. Объектно-ориентированный подход при проектировании ис. Унифицированный язык моделирования uml.
- •12. Концептуальная модель uml, строительные блоки uml, правила языка uml, общие механизмы языка uml, архитектура, жизненный цикл разработки по.
- •Диаграмма классов[править | править исходный текст]
- •Диаграмма компонентов[править | править исходный текст]
- •Диаграмма композитной/составной структуры[править | править исходный текст]
- •Диаграмма развёртывания[править | править исходный текст]
- •Диаграмма объектов[править | править исходный текст]
- •Диаграмма пакетов[править | править исходный текст]
- •Диаграмма деятельности[править | править исходный текст]
- •Диаграмма автомата[править | править исходный текст]
- •Диаграмма сценариев использования[править | править исходный текст]
- •Диаграммы коммуникации и последовательности[править | править исходный текст]
- •Диаграмма обзора взаимодействия[править | править исходный текст]
- •Диаграмма синхронизации[править | править исходный текст]
- •Преимущества uml[править | править исходный текст]
- •Критика[править | править исходный текст]
- •Архитектура эвм и систем
- •1.Понятие архитектуры эвм. Области применения и классификация эвм. Структура эвм: состав и назначение основных блоков.
- •2.Понятие архитектуры мп. Особенности архитектур вычислительных систем cisc, risc, mips, sparc. Области применения.
- •3.Внутренняя структура мп. Назначение узлов, входящих в типовую структуру мп.
- •4.Арифметико-логическое устройство (алу): назначение, структура и принцип действия.
- •Операции в алу[править | править исходный текст]
- •Классификация алу[править | править исходный текст]
- •5.Формат и основные этапы выполнения команды микропроцессора на примере семейства Intel х86.
- •Цикл выполнения команды
- •6.Сопроцессоры. Назначение, система команд на примере процессоров Intel x86.
- •Содержание
- •Области применения[править | править исходный текст]
- •Содержание
- •Сопроцессоры[править | править исходный текст]
- •Сопроцессоры Intel семейства x86[править | править исходный текст]
- •7.Команды мультимедийного расширения. Сравнение мультимедийных расширений от фирм Intel и amd.
- •Содержание
- •Предпосылки[править | править исходный текст]
- •8.Организация и принцип работы памяти.
- •Функции памяти[править | править исходный текст]
- •Физические основы функционирования[править | править исходный текст]
- •Классификация типов памяти[править | править исходный текст]
- •Доступные операции с данными[править | править исходный текст]
- •Метод доступа[править | править исходный текст]
- •Организация хранения данных и алгоритмы доступа к ним[править | править исходный текст]
- •Назначение[править | править исходный текст]
- •Организация адресного пространства[править | править исходный текст]
- •Удалённость и доступность для процессора[править | править исходный текст]
- •Управление процессором[править | править исходный текст]
- •Прочие термины[править | править исходный текст]
- •9.Назначение и классификация зу. Физическая и логическая структура зу, их характеристики и параметры.
- •10.Понятие шины. Синхронная и асинхронная шины. Шины pci, usb, ide и scsi.
- •11.Интерфейсы периферийных устройств. Периферийные устройства эвм.
- •12.Контроллеры, основные функции и реализация
- •13.Видеоподсистема эвм. Назначение, организация, характеристики.
- •14. Устройства печати. Назначение и классификация.
- •Содержание
- •Классификация[править | править исходный текст]
- •Матричные принтеры[править | править исходный текст]
- •Струйные принтеры[править | править исходный текст]
- •Классификация[править | править исходный текст]
- •Сублимационные принтеры[править | править исходный текст]
- •Лазерные принтеры[править | править исходный текст]
- •Термопринтеры[править | править исходный текст]
- •Содержание
- •Типы графопостроителей[править | править исходный текст]
- •Планшетные графопостроители[править | править исходный текст]
- •Графопостроители с перемещающимся носителем[править | править исходный текст]
- •Электростатические графопостроители[править | править исходный текст]
- •Фотографопостроители[править | править исходный текст]
- •Производители[править | править исходный текст]
- •15.Внешние запоминающие устройства. Назначение и классификация. Физическая и логическая структура.
- •Назначение, классификация и характеристики внешних запоминающих
- •Операционные системы
- •1.Операционная система (ос). Классификация ос. Эволюция ос. Функции ос. Разновидности ос. Обобщенная модель иерархической ос.
- •Эволюция ос.
- •Функции ос.
- •3.Типовые средства аппаратной поддержки операционных систем, bios.
- •Типовые средства аппаратной поддержки ос
- •Назначение bios материнской платы[править | править исходный текст] Инициализация и проверка работоспособности аппаратуры[править | править исходный текст]
- •Загрузка операционной системы[править | править исходный текст]
- •Утилиты, доступные без загрузки ос[править | править исходный текст]
- •Простейший драйвер[править | править исходный текст]
- •Конфигурирование оборудования[править | править исходный текст]
- •Slic (Software Licensing Description Table)[править | править исходный текст]
- •4.Понятие виртуальной машины. Принципы работы, управления, защиты данных и памяти.
- •5.Файловые системы. Файлы и каталоги. Имена и типы. Файловые системы fat32, ntfs, их характеристики.
- •Классификация файловых систем[править | править исходный текст]
- •Задачи файловой системы[править | править исходный текст]
- •6.Классификация программного обеспечения (по). Базовый уровень по. Системный уровень по. Драйверы. Служебный уровень по. Утилиты. Прикладной уровень по.
- •7.Ресурсы компьютерной системы. Классификация. Распределение и управление ресурсами. Проблемы взаимодействующих процессов.
- •8.Процессы и потоки. Многозадачность и многопоточность. Проблемы разработки приложений для многопоточной среды.
- •Содержание
- •Свойства многозадачной среды[править | править исходный текст]
- •Трудности реализации многозадачной среды[править | править исходный текст]
- •Содержание
- •Типы реализации потоков[править | править исходный текст]
- •Взаимодействие потоков[править | править исходный текст]
- •9.Способы передачи сообщений. Синхронный и асинхронный обмен данными между устройствами компьютерной системы.
- •Асинхронная передача.
- •Синхронная передача.
- •10.Организация памяти (адресация, распределение). Основные понятия защищенного режима.
- •Виртуальные и физические адреса
- •Распределение памяти без использования виртуальных адресов настройка адресов
- •Распределение с фиксированными разделами
- •Распределение с динамическими разделами
- •Страничная организация памяти
- •Сравнение сегментной и страничной организации
- •11.Способы обеспечения монопольного доступа к разделяемым ресурсам. Алгоритмы распределения памяти. Способы защиты памяти.
- •12.Логическая и физическая организация файла. Операции над файлами.
- •51. Логическая организация файла. Файлы с индексно-последовательной структурой.
- •52. Логическая организация файла. Библиотечная структура файлов.
- •53. Физическая структура файла. Способы размещения информации. Непрерывное размещение. Достоинства и недостатки.
- •54. Физическая структура файла. Способы размещения информации. Связный список индексов. Достоинства и недостатки.
- •55. Физическая структура файла. Способы размещения информации. Перечень номеров блоков. Достоинства и недостатки.
- •Информационная безопасность и защита информации
- •3. Понятие политики информационной безопасности. Назначение политики безопасности. Основные типы политики безопасности доступа к данным.
- •4. Защита информации в ит. Основные технологические решения. Шифрование данных. Общая характеристика алгоритмов шифрования, схемы работы.
- •5. Примеры алгоритмов симметричного шифрования и шифрования с открытым ключом. Гибридные криптосистемы. Понятие эцп и сертификата. Протоколы ipSec и ssl.
- •6. Требования к системам криптографической защиты: криптографические требования, требования надежности, требования по защите от нсд, требования к средствам разработки.
- •Мультимедиа технология
- •1.Понятие информации, различные его трактовки. Определения информации (по законодательству Российской Федерации, по н. Винеру, другие).
- •2.Функциональная и структурная организация обработки мультимедийной информации;
- •4.Векторная, растровая, фрактальная и программная графика, их сходство и различие.
- •5.Принципы отображения графической информации. Способы сжатия изображений. Способы преобразования форматов. Типы файлов изображений.
- •6.Основные программные пакеты, применяемые для редактирования графики в мультимедиа технологиях.
- •7.Цветовые модели, их характеристики и области применения.
- •8.Анимация в мультимедиа технологиях. Принципы и методы анимации. Технологии создания анимации в мультимедиа технологиях.
- •Методы анимации
- •9.Средства линейного и нелинейного компьютерного видеомонтажа.
- •Захват видео
- •10.Аппаратные и программные средства обработки звука.
- •11. Сжатие данных. Определение и виды. Примеры кодирования, их применение в информационных технологиях.
- •Способы (виды) сжатия данных:
- •Методы и средства сжатия данных:
Страничная организация памяти
Эта форма организации виртуальной памяти во многом похожа на сегментную. Основные различия заключаются в том, что все страницы, в отличие от сегментов, имеют одинаковые размеры, а разбиение виртуального адресного пространства процесса на страницы выполняется системой автоматически. Типичный размер страницы – несколько килобайт. Для процессоров Pentium, например, страница равна 4 Кб.
Все виртуальные адреса одного процесса относятся к единому линейному пространству, Проще сказать, виртуальный адрес выражается одним числом, от 0 до некоторого максимума. Старшие разряды двоичного представления этого адреса определяют номер виртуальной страницы, а младшие разряды – смещение от начала страницы. Например, для страниц по 4 Кб смещение занимает 12 младших разрядов адреса.
Физическая память также считается разбитой на части, размеры которых совпадают с размером виртуальной страницы. Эти части называются физическими страницами или страничными кадрами (page frames). Таблица страниц процесса по структуре похожа на таблицу сегментов. Для каждой виртуальной страницы она содержит режим доступа, флаг присутствия страницы в памяти, номер страничного кадра, флаг чистоты. Если страница отсутствует в памяти, ее данные сохраняются в файле подкачки, который в этом случае чаще называют страничным файлом (page file).
Простейший вариант схемы преобразования виртуального страничного адреса в физический адрес показан на рис. 53.
Рис. 53
В отличие от случая сегментной организации, вместо сложения базового адреса со смещением в данном случае можно просто собрать вместе номер физической страницы и смещение.
Последующие обращения к виртуальным адресам той же страницы будут успешно выполняться, пока страница не будет, в свою очередь, вытеснена на диск.
Приведенная схема работы менеджера памяти с загрузкой страниц по требованию очень похожа на кэширование диска, рассмотренное в п. 2.6.6. Эффективность работы системы базируется на том же самом эффекте локальности ссылок, но только примененном не к блокам диска, а к страницам памяти.
Однако есть и очень существенное отличие. Обращение программы к дисковому кэшу происходит только при запросе на выполнение операции чтения с диска или записи на диск, что происходит не столь часто. Поэтому система может позволить себе затратить некоторое время на выполнение операций по поддержанию кэша в должном порядке. Например, если для выбора вытесняемого блока используется алгоритм LRU, то при каждом обращении к кэш-буферу этот буфер должен переставляться в конец очереди.
Менеджер памяти работает в иной ситуации. Обращения к памяти происходят с огромной частотой, при выполнении почти каждой команды процессора. Абсолютно нереально при каждом обращении предпринимать какие-то программные действия. Из этого следует, что алгоритм выбора вытесняемой страницы должен опираться на аппаратную поддержку. Поскольку алгоритм LRU не так просто реализовать аппаратно, вместо него часто используют алгоритмы, более простые в реализации, пусть даже они менее эффективны.
Недостатком страничной организации является то, что при большом объеме виртуального адресного пространства сама таблица страниц должна быть очень большой. При размере страницы 4 Кб и адресном пространстве 4 Гб таблица должна содержать миллион записей! Однако вряд ли программа процесса постоянно использует весь огромный диапазон адресов. Как правило, на каждом интервале времени интенсивно используются только некоторые части таблицы страниц (это еще одно проявление локальности ссылок). Желательно иметь возможность вытеснять на диск временно неиспользуемые части таблицы страниц. Такая возможность в современных процессорах обеспечивается использованием более сложной, двухуровневой схемы страничной адресации. В этой схеме все адресное пространство делится на разделы равной величины, каждый из которых описывается отдельной небольшой таблицей страниц. Имеется также каталог таблиц страниц, который описывает текущее состояние каждой таблицы точно так же, как сама таблица страниц описывает состояние страниц памяти. Те таблицы страниц, которые долго не используются, вытесняются на диск и соответствующим образом помечаются в каталоге. Виртуальный адрес делится не на две, а на три части. Старшие разряды адреса указывают позицию таблицы в каталоге, средние разряды – позицию страницы в таблице, младшие – смещение адреса от начала страницы.